Problems with DSS and darks


Recommended Posts

When I try to add darks and bias frames to my stack in deepsky stacker and then look at the curves in photshop the data is so far over to the left it is sitting on the axis and very little can be done.  I am using an asiair Pro to control my kit which stacks all the darks into one master dark but does not save the indervidual darks (same with the bias frames).  So for example I end up with 120 lights, 1 master dark (stacked from 20 darks by the asiair app), and 1 master bias (stacked from 20 bias frames).  When I stack with no darks or bias frames I get useable data in the curves tool. Any help would be welcome.
